Stage One Assistant / Student teacher

 

Beau has been part of the Stage One family for as long as they can remember and recently progressed into the role of Assistant Teacher, a position they have held for around six months. Beau truly loves being part of the teaching team and describes Stage One as feeling like a second family.

Through Stage One, Beau has built strong friendships and developed a deep love for dance, as well as a belief that performing arts is a powerful way for young people to express themselves and showcase their talents. Stage One has played a key role in building Beau’s confidence across singing, acting and dancing, with their main focus now being in dance assistance.

Alongside assisting, Beau has performed in many Stage One productions, with recent credits including Dick Whittington, Peter Pan, Red, Matilda and School Days, as well as appearing in several competitions over the years. Beau has also enjoyed performing vocal solos in Stage One shows and workshops.

Beau is passionate about supporting younger students and is excited to continue their journey at Stage One, helping to inspire and nurture the next generation of performers.
